there are two complementary angles=, 5 and 6. if m 5 = 39, what equatoin can you write to solve for m 6?

Complementary angles add to 90°. So write
m∠5 + m∠6 = 90.
Substitute m∠5 = 39:
39 + m∠6 = 90 ⇒ m∠6 = 90 − 39 = 51°.
